Output 31e7518583eff0853e4a54f3be5b2716ed58d8b10e41d9dfc8190ccd6448bc99:66

value
68500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8f046da5c67f38a2d23d4d5180ed1943cdc8960e OP_EQUALVERIFY OP_CHECKSIG
address
1E3Cw7jpZayKVCfUMyUX8ovGS994sYxk7E
transaction
31e7518583eff0853e4a54f3be5b2716ed58d8b10e41d9dfc8190ccd6448bc99
confirmations
169469
spent
true